Having Syncope. All Tests Negative. Experienced Hotness, Passed Out. Going Through Menopause?

since october of last year i have been having syncope episode had all test done xray , blood work, heart test and every thing come out negative the doctors think it is stress but i don t thank so, this pass saturday i have experience that i was at work and started to get hot i went to sit down and i pass out until the nurse to help me and they thought it was a stroke which is wasn t and sent me home please help me. And i was wondering if i am going through menopause .

OBGYN 's  Response
Hello,
It is true that menopausal symptoms can include extreme weakness and syncopal attacks but you should get your vital signs checked when such things happen to rule out any organic cause. You may also get a neurological exam as your cardio work up is normal. See a gynecologist for a hormonal profile and a general check up. Meanwhile try to place yourself in a cool environment, do some breathing exercises every day in the morning and evening and whenever you get the hot feeling. Take plenty of water and try to avoid stress. Wish you good health.
